Team Aches And Pains, or TAPs for short, is a scenario paintball team based out of Selden, Long Island, NY. We are a group of family and friends with a common goal: to have fun playing paintball. We believe in playing paintball safely, fairly, and with the most fun we can possibly have for all involved. Some of us have played paintball before, but we really got the ball rolling (flying?) after March, 2006 when some of us attended our first indoor game together at a bachelor party. We began playing scenario games outdoors that summer, and the team began taking cohesive shape by mid-December. Some of our members joined the Red Team at the High Velocity Paintball scenario game “We Were Soldiers” in October 2006. The team made its debut game at High Velocity’s “Operation Frostfire 2007”, and TAPs has played for the Red Team ever since. It was there we were found by the other member teams of the Eastern Regional Scenario Alliance (ERSA) and invited to join.
Why "Team Aches and Pains"? Well, it's difficult for us to be on the field all at once, as all of us are literally experiencing some kind of ache or pain nearly all the time (by coincidence or fate, who can tell?). Nevertheless, it never keeps us away for too long, and we try not to let it slow us down on the field either. Life is full of aches and pains--we try to have fun regardless.
